User-related API environment
Pre-live user-related API docs
Search rooms
Search for public groups and pages by name or description. Results can be filtered by room type.
Query Parameters
query string
Search term for room name/description
page number
Page number (default: 1)
limit number
Results per page (default: 10)
roomType string
Filter by room type: GROUP or PAGE
Responses
- 200
Matching rooms with pagination
application/json
Schema
Example (from schema)
Example
Schema
- Array [
- ]
total number required
currentPage number required
limit number required
pages number required
data object[] required
id number required
name string required
description string required
roomType string required
isActive boolean required
isVerified boolean required
isPublic boolean required
isOwner boolean required
isAdmin boolean required
ownerId string required
postsCount number required
membersCount number required
url string
avatarUrls object required
thumb string
original string
createdAt date-time
isMember boolean
subdomain string
country string
{
"total": 10,
"currentPage": 1,
"limit": 10,
"pages": 1,
"data": [
{
"id": 0,
"name": "string",
"description": "string",
"roomType": "string",
"isActive": true,
"isVerified": true,
"isPublic": true,
"isOwner": true,
"isAdmin": true,
"ownerId": "string",
"postsCount": 0,
"membersCount": 0,
"url": "string",
"avatarUrls": {
"thumb": "string",
"original": "string"
},
"createdAt": "2026-04-18T06:47:55.824Z",
"isMember": true,
"subdomain": "string",
"country": "string"
}
]
}
{
"total": 10,
"currentPage": 1,
"limit": 10,
"pages": 1,
"data": [
{
"id": 1,
"name": "string",
"description": "string",
"roomType": "string",
"isActive": true,
"isVerified": true,
"isPublic": true,
"isOwner": true,
"isAdmin": true,
"ownerId": "string",
"postsCount": 1,
"membersCount": 1,
"url": "string",
"avatarUrls": {
"thumb": "string",
"original": "string"
},
"createdAt": "2026-04-02T00:00:00.000Z",
"isMember": true,
"subdomain": "string",
"country": "string"
}
]
}
Loading...